Lunenburg: Susan Lynne Sullivan, 58, of Lunenburg, died Wednesday evening October 7, 2020 in her home surrounded by her loving family.

Lynne was born in Ayer on March 12, 1962, a daughter of the late Frederick M. Sullivan, Sr. and grew up in Ayer. She has resided in Lunenburg since 1993.

Lynne graduated from Ayer High School in 1980 and then graduated from the Mount Wachusett Community College nursing program in 1989.

Lynne was an ICU nurse, starting her career at Burbank Hospital moving on to Nashoba Valley Medical Center and for the past 17 years at Lowell General Hospital. She loved being a nurse and was highly respected in the medical field.

Lynne loved to travel, cook for her family and the New England Patriots. She always cherished her times spent with family.
